German American Bancorp, Inc. functions as the parent entity for German American Bank, offering a comprehensive suite of retail and commercial banking services. The company's operations are divided into three core segments: Core Banking, Wealth Management Services, and Insurance Operations. The Core Banking segment's primary activities include accepting deposits from the public and originating diverse loan types, such as consumer, commercial, agricultural, commercial and agricultural real estate, and residential mortgage loans; it also facilitates the sale of residential mortgage loans on the secondary market. Through its Wealth Management segment, the company delivers trust administration, investment advisory, brokerage, and retirement planning services. The Insurance Operations segment is responsible for providing various personal and corporate property and casualty insurance products. By the end of 2021, the company operated 77 banking branches spanning 19 adjacent counties in southern Indiana, in addition to 14 counties in Kentucky. Founded in 1910, German American Bancorp, Inc. is headquartered in Jasper, Indiana.
